Spanish

Etymology 1

From Latin remansum, supine of remaneo.

Noun

remanso m (plural remansos)

  1. backwater, still water (area of stagnant water)
  2. quiet place
  3. haven

Etymology 2

From re- +‎ manso

Adjective

remanso (feminine remansa, masculine plural remansos, feminine plural remansas)

  1. very tame
